【Event Info】Saxophonist Pekka Pylkkänen is coming to EXPO 2025

Saxophonist/composer Pekka Pylkkanen (FIN) and guitarist/composer Florian Fleischer (GER) will give a unique Duo Concert at the Osaka Expo 2025. The music will be an exploration through jazz standards and jazz tunes among their original works, while maintaining a joyful spirit and creating many different grooves and feels and simply having fun with the music. An organic collaboration at its best!
[Date] 28th April 19:00-19:50
[Venue] Pop-up stage NORTH
Pekka Pylkkänen & Florian Fleischer
Pekka Pylkkänen, born in 1964, is a renowned saxophonist and composer who has established himself as one of the strongest jazz artists and saxophonists in Europe. His musical talent has taken him around the world, where he has had great success not only in Europe but also in Asia and the Americas. Collaborating with numerous prestigious artists in many countries, he continues to work as a soloist, recording artist, and educator, performing in clubs, concert halls, and major festivals across more than 70 countries in Europe, the Americas, Asia, and Africa.
Florian Fleischer from Berlin Germany is a guitarist, improviser and composer known for his work not only in Germany but on the international jazz scenes in Mexico, Finland, the Baltic States, South Korea and Japan. As a leader he released several albums with the Florian Fleischer Trio / Quartet and Florian Fleischer und das Gelbe vom Ei. He is a founding member of the German Avantgarde trio Massive Schräge which found high attention throughout Germany, Poland and Switzerland.
